Frozen (2010) Synopsis:
Three friends find themselves stuck on a chairlift at the end of the skiing day. The station closing for the weekend and a storm approaching, they have to find a way to get down. Three skiers stranded on a chairlift are forced to make life-or-death choices, which prove more perilous than staying put and freezing to death.
Frozen (2010) Review:
Frozen is the horror movie that we all imagined while sitting on the chairlift. Who never asked himself, can I jump from here? What would I do if I get stuck here? Well, luckily for you, Adam Green decided to answer these questions for you.
Despite its ultra-simple concept, the movie manages to remain captivating throughout all 90 min. Thereee are good ideas and a great balance between action scenes and psychological drama. The beginning is a bit too slow at my taste, but it leaves to the viewer time to know the three characters and to later identify to them. The movie only really starts after 30 min and succeed pretty well at putting the spectator up in that chairlift with the characters. My only regret is that some of the action scenes are nonsense and that the character’s behavior is often really dumb.
Still a good entertainment though.
